Harvest the Data
First step: build a spreadsheet that spits out raw odds, finish positions, and payout multiples. A single column of “win” or “lose” won’t cut it. You need the whole horse’s pedigree, track condition, jockey form – the whole circus. By the way, the more granular the data, the sharper the edge.

Trim the Noise
Stop chasing every longshot that flashes on the screen. Focus on the top 15% of races where your historical success exceeds 55%. Those are the sweet spots. Use a filter to exclude any race where the track is wet and the jockey is debuting – a recipe for chaos.
Apply a Weighted Model
Assign a weight to each factor – stamina, class drop, speed figure – then multiply by the odds. The result is a weighted score that predicts win probability more accurately than raw odds alone. It feels like wizardry, but it’s just algebra with a dash of intuition.
Test, Test, Test
Run your model on at least 200 past races. Compare predicted win percentages to actual outcomes. If the gap widens, tweak the weights. Rinse and repeat. The process is a grind, not a sprint. Your success rate will inch upward, but never leap without proof.
Bankroll Management
Set a unit size equal to 1% of your total bankroll. Bet only one unit on any single race unless the weighted score spikes above 80%. That cap keeps volatility in check while letting you ride your hot streaks. Remember: a 10% win rate with proper sizing can outpace a 30% rate done recklessly.
